The Branch of the Lord Will Be Beautiful

On that day, the Branch[a] of the Lord will be beautiful and glorious, and the fruit of the land will be the beauty and glory of the survivors of Israel. Then whoever is left in Zion and whoever remains in Jerusalem will be called holy, that is, everyone who is registered for life in Jerusalem. The Lord will wash away the disgusting filth[b] of the daughters of Zion and cleanse the blood of Jerusalem from its midst by the Spirit[c] of judgment and by the Spirit of burning. Then over the entire site[d] of Mount Zion and over her assemblies, the Lord will create a cloud of smoke by day and a bright flaming fire by night, so there will be a canopy over all the glory. In the daytime there will be a shelter to provide shade from the heat and to provide refuge and a hiding place from the storm and the rain.

Footnotes

  1. Isaiah 4:2 The Branch is a title of the Messiah.
  2. Isaiah 4:4 The Hebrew word refers to vomit and feces.
  3. Isaiah 4:4 Or spirit or wind
  4. Isaiah 4:5 Literally foundation
